The counter module is a numeric lcd display module that can be used to show a counter. Wireless communication using rf module and interfacing with. This section will help to enable those with limited electronics experience to successfully complete these interfacing tasks. Also, so do not forget to common ground both the gsm and pic module. Introduction to esp8266 wifi module wireless fidelity is a term used for products which uses any type of 802. Interfacing lcd with pic microcontroller hi tech c. But, when it comes to hardcore embedded system projects we should know how to use it with pic microcontrollers as well. The zigbee module can be directly interfaced to the microcontroller of rx and tx pins and doesnt require any external middle ware devices.
Jan 31, 2010 i am doing a project in which i will be interfacing a gsm modem with pic microcontroller 16f877 when i connect the gsm modem with pc i can able to send and read the messages in the sim using at commands in hyperterminal. This is an introductory post on getting started with esp8266 wifi modulemicrocontroller used in iot applications. Apr 22, 2016 interfacing wifi lan and developing web server for your microcontroller is advanced part of the embedded. In order to control devices, it is necessary to interface or connect them to the pic microcontroller. In quadcopter, robot remote control, industrial remote control, telemetry and remote sensing etc.
The comparator is used in place of the adc for the. This will establish a serial connection between both. An interface allowing for full programming and debugging support through mplab x ide. I hope this help you to get start with pic microcontrollers.
Due to availability thats the only glcd i could get. Microcontroller 8051 and its interfacing linkedin slideshare. This tutorial uses pic16f877a ic and mplabx and xc8 compiler for programming. If your familiar with spi you could consider microchips mrf24wb0marm module which enables pic to connect to a wireless network. Complete list of pic microcontroller tutorials microchip.
In our previous tutorial we have already learnt how to use usart module in our pic microcontroller and established communication between pic and computer. It is widely used mainly due to its price but also because of it being robust and userfriendly. We have simply interfaced the tx and rx pins of the gsm module with the rx and tx pins of the pic mcu pic16f877a respectively. Microcontroller communicates with esp826601 module using uart having specified baud rate default 115200. Both microcontrollers and microprocessors are complex sequential digitalcircuits meant to carry out job according to the program instructions. Interfacing microcontrollers with sd card the secure digital card sd is a low cost, nonvolatile memory card format developed by the sd card association. Sep 08, 2009 ive been reading a lot of wifi stuffs lately and im quite sure it is possible to interface it to a microcontroller. In this nodemcu dht22 interfacing tutorial, i will guide you in creating an iotbased weather monitoring project.
Gsm modem interfacing with pic microcontroller electronics. This book is a sequel to my first effort pic microcontrollers, an introduction to microelectronics. How to interface pic16f877a microcontroller with esp8266. There is use assembly language or embedded c to build a serial protocol that communicates the data from 8051 to esp8266 and then to the connected modules. Wireless data transmission between two pic microcontrollers. Interfacing methods of microcontroller linkedin slideshare.
There is receiving and transmitting module that we will needed. You would need the following hardware to complete this tutorial. It is convenient, easy to use and has the bandwidth to meet most of todays demands for mobile and personal communications. Wireless communication using rf module and interfacing.
These commands have to be sent through a serial communication channel. Practical implementations of bluetooth in microcontroller. Nowadays, demands of mobile phones and personal communication the bandwidth are easy and convenient to use. Installing and seting up the hlkrm04 uartethwifi module. Interfacing wifi module to pic18f4550 hi all i am currently constructing a portable device. Mar 20, 2011 bluetooth module interfacing with microcontroller march 20, 2011 bluetooth wireless technology is becoming a popular standard in the communication arena, and it is one of the fastest growing fields in the wireless technologies. The 433mhz rf module is one of the cheapest ways of wireless communication other than ir that you can use in your 8051 projects.
Interfacing bluetooth module hc06 with pic microcontroller. Some examples of wifi modules are from zerog wireless and g2 microsystems. The potentiometer is used to adjust the reference voltage for the microcontrollers onchip analog comparator. If you are an absolute beginner then check here for our all the pic tutorials, where we have started from the scratch, like. The data line that transmits data from the bluetooth module to the microcontroller can be connected directly since the 3. This is the brain of the system that handles all computations implemented in the control system mathematical model. You can directly send any at command that you find in that instruction set manual. The esp8266 is a wifi module that costs less than 5 usd. I want my project to simply text my phone when an event triggers on my pic. Apr 30, 2017 esp8266 wifi module interfacing with pic microcontroller how to. Before the esp8266 come about, many people used something like the arduino wifi shield, even if it wasnt used with an arduino. This module can be used to make internet of things based pic microcontroller projects. Connected represented by the winc1510 wifi controller module. Pic microcontrollers, for beginners too online, author.
Microcontroller interfacing with peripheral microcontroller. C51 code for interfacing the gps with 8051 microcontroller. If you do not then you can fall back to the linked tutorials to learn them beforehand. Wireless radio frequency module using pic microcontroller. This tutorial will cover using the pic with the esp8266 wifi module both in sending and receiving data to a web server. It can be easily interfaced with a microcontroller. I have seen most people attach adafruits microusb breakout board to these pins which makes sense because the pins on the pocketbeagle and the breakout board lines up so yeah, this is. Then i iniatized uart in pic send and received data to pc through hyperterminal its working properly. In this tutorial let us learn how to interface hc05 bluetooth module with avr atmega8 microcontroller. There is a provision for adding an additional usb port on the pocketbeagle as shown. Interfacing a wifi module to a microcontroller electronics.
Introduction the rf module, as the name suggests, operates at radio frequency. Source code for gsm modem interfacing with pic16f877a pdf. In this tutorial let us learn how to send emails from pic microcontroller using famous wifi module the esp8266. The digital revolution started in 1950 changes all the existing mechanical and analog electronic structures into digital computers. In this tutorial, i will guide you how to interface esp8266 wifi module with pic microcontroller. The pic was the first widely available device to use. On the receiving end the kstrx806 module receives the data and its output is connected to the another pics usart input pin. At the end of this tutorial you will be able to send email from any normal e. Microcontroller is a programmable digital processor with necessaryperipherals. In this video you will learn how to interface bluetooth module with pic microcontroller, how to choose bluetooth module for microcontrollers based projects.
I took me more than one year to write and compile these tutorials. This attempted to provide a comprehensive introduction to the subject via a single type of microcontroller, which is essentially a complete computer on a chip. See more ideas about pic microcontroller, circuit diagram and electronics projects. Introduction esp8266 module is low cost standalone wireless transceiver that can be used for endpoint iot developments. Acs712 current sensor module circuit for microcontrollers. In this project we will control a led using bluetooth of our smartphone. Gsm interfacing with pic microcontroller pic16f877a make.
Interfacing with an arduino or any other microcontoller and using. Pic16f877a interfacing with gsm module hello, so i am in the market of purchasing a gsm module to interface with my pic16f877a. Interfacing dc motor with pic microcontroller using l293d. Dec 11, 2017 interfacing pic16f877a microcontroller with esp8266 in this article, let us discuss how to interface wifi module esp8266 with a pic microcontroller. How to interface a wifi module with a microcontroller. I have seen many tutorials on internet on various websites related to interfacing of esp8266 wifi.
The purpose of this post is to get you up and running with this device using the sparkfun thing board and arduino ide. The connection diagram for interfacing gsm module with pic microcontroller is shown below. Wireless radio frequency rf communication between two microcontroller step by step. Microcontroller programming tutorials microchip pic. Arm7 lpc2148 development board, wifi interfacing, interfacing wifi modem to microcontroller, interfacing wifi with lpc2148, circuit diagram to interface wifi with lpc2148, source code to interface wifi with lpc2148, wifi testing with lpc2148. Most of the pic microcontroller have uart module to support serial communication. Interfacing xbee with pic microcontroller using mikroc. Hence, this tutorial assumes that you have some basic knowledge about the usart module in pic, interfacing lcd with pic and using at commands in esp8266. It has to just connect txrx of 8051 to rxtx of esp8266 and write a code in assemblyc that. The example also illustrates why microcontrollers are useful. Interfacing pic16f877a microcontroller with esp8266 in this article, let us discuss how to interface wifi module esp8266 with a pic microcontroller.
But, when it comes to hardcore embedded system projects we should. When it comes to embedded system projects we should know how to use wifi module with pic microcontrollers. This makes putting your sensors on the net actually feasible. Interfacing 433mhz rf modules with 8051 microcontroller. Wifi network operate with 11 mbps or 54 mbps data rate in the unlicensed 2. The portable device consists of a glcd, touchscreen, usb interface and wifi interface. As such, wifi microcontrollers can be used for bringing otherwise ordinary devices into the realm of the internet of things wifi microcontroller chips. Bluetooth technology handles the wireless part of the communication. Rf 433 mhz wireless radio frequency communication between. We will establish communication between android mobile and atmega8 through bluetooth module which takes place through uart serial communication protocol. At the end of this tutorial you will be able to send email from any normal email id like gmail, yahoo etc to any other email id. I dont think 8051 controller will be able to do it. Rf modules are popularly used in remote control system.
This will help you to customize your projects in design perspective and at. Figure shows interface of microcontroller 80c320 with program memory. Microcontroller hardware interfacing with peripheral devices microcontroller interfacing with program memory. The dht22 is a temperature and humidity sensor in one package. The tutorial begins with instructions on selecting a specific pic and ends with directions for breadboarding the microcontroller. We will be using pic18f46k22 microcontroller in this tutorial. How to interface a wifi module with a microcontroller, such. The second pic is programmed to read its usart receiver rx pin. Esp8266 nodemcu dht22 interfacing tutorial microcontroller.
Here mikroc pro for pic compiler is used to write the code. The voltage divider is placed on microcontrollers data transmit line to reduce the 5 volt signal to approximately 3. This pic microcontroller and rtc module based alarm clock will have an lcd display which will display the current time and. In this tutorial we will see how to write data to an lcd with pic microcontroller using hitech c compiler. I have seen most people attach adafruits microusb breakout board to these pins which makes sense because the pins on the pocketbeagle and the breakout board lines up. Wireless fidelity is a term used for products which uses any type of 802. Vdd and vss of the pic microcontroller is not shown in the circuit diagram. If youve got a project based on a microcontroller already and want to add wifi, these are an alternative to using the esp8266. Esp8266 wifi module interfacing with pic microcontroller.
Adding wifi to pocketbeagle microcontroller tutorials. The zigbee is a transceiver module constructed with transmitter and receiver. Good modules will offload the ethernet and tcpip stack from the microcontroller. The rf module is a small electronic circuit used to transmit, receive, or transceive radio waves on one of a number of carrier. Its a microcontroller based diy electronics project. The title says it all this article describes a microcontrollercompatible current sensor module you can build yourself, using an inexpensive 8pin chip as an active shunt for. Esp8266 module enables internet connectivity to embedded applications. As the pic microcontroller operates at 5v a potential divider formed from resistors must be used to reduce the pic microcontroller output signal to 1. Pic pic18f4550 interface with esp8266 module pic electronicwings. This channel is established between the pic and the esp8266 module by using the usart module in the pic microcontroller. Ea pin is either connected with vcc or vss based on either internal rom or external rom is used to access the code.
In this tutorial we will see how to write data to an lcd with pic. Its a simple wirewrapped board with all throughhole components except the adc. Interfacing 433mhz rf modules with 8051 microcontroller hello friends today i am going to show you how to use a 433mhz rf module in your 8051 projects. This will help you to customize your projects in design perspective and at the. Since its inception back at the start of the century, the demand for this mediumsized, energy and spaceefficient, the. Xbee modules communicates with host devices using serial communication. Hence it is important to learn how the hc 05 bluetooth module interfacing with the microcontroller.
Pdf electronics projects books 12 to 26 download from. Nov 14, 2014 interfacing zigbee module to the microcontroller. Interfacing wifi modem to microcontroller, interfacing wifi with lpc2148, circuit diagram to interface wifi with lpc2148. Named wireless rf module using pic microcontroller. It uses tcpudp communication protocol to connect with serverclient. The esp8266 modules comes with a default firmware loaded into it, hence we can program the module using at commands. Piciot wg development board user guide microchip technology. I am doing a project in which i will be interfacing a gsm modem with pic microcontroller16f877 when i connect the gsm modem with pc i can able to send and read the messages in the sim using at commands in hyperterminal. In communication, the bluetooth wireless technology has become very popular and it is one of the fastest growing fields in the wireless technology. Here is a complete list of pic microcontroller tutorial for beginners. Interfacing pic microcontroller with esp8266 wifi module. It also interfaces all sensors to collect all the needed data for a robust controlled behavior and also communicates with the operator you via the rf module to pass your commands to the vehicle which will follow. Interfacing esp8266 with pic16f877a microcontroller. The pics usart transmitter tx pin feeds the data into the data pin of the ksttx01 which transmits it using 433 mhz ask rf signal.
Ive been reading a lot of wifi stuffs lately and im quite sure it is possible to interface it to a microcontroller. The completed prototype circuit board is shown in photo 1. To communicate with the esp8266 module, the microcontroller needs to use a set of at commands. So far you might have been using the esp8266 module as a standalone microcontroller or might have been using it with the arduino library.
I have seen many tutorials on internet on various websites related to interfacing of esp8266 wifi module with arduino but i have not found a single tutorial on how to interface esp8266 wifi module with pic microcontroller. I have compiled a complete list starting from beginners level tutorials, intermediate level tutorials and advance level tutorials. Interfacing wifilan and developing web server for your microcontroller is advanced part of the embedded. Pic microcontrollers can be used as the brain to control a large variety of products.
570 1402 868 843 1469 1314 1311 141 837 679 568 1346 1482 1511 1269 856 1390 300 954 1494 1402 1400 828 4 814 1096 725 98 751 819 1418 172 576